Projective Registration with Difference Decomposition
Proceedings of the IEEE Conference on Computer Vision and Pattern Recognition — jun 1997
Current methods for registering image regions perform well
for simple transformations or the large image regions. In
this paper, we present a new method that is better able to
handle small image regions as they deform with non-linear
transformations. We introduce difference decomposition, a
novel approach to solving the registration problem. The
method is a generalization of previous methods and can better
handle non-linear transforms. Although the methods are
general, we focus on projective transformations and introduce
piecewise-projective transformations for modeling the
motions of non-planar objects. We conclude with examples
from our prototype implementation.
